What is remote engineering?

Remote engineering refers to engineering work that is performed outside of a traditional office or job site, typically from home or another remote location. Remote engineers use digital tools and communication platforms to collaborate with teams, design systems, write code, or manage projects from anywhere in the world. This work arrangement allows for greater flexibility and can help companies access a wider pool of talent. However, it also requires strong communication skills and self-discipline to maintain productivity and teamwork.

How do remote engineering teams typically coordinate and communicate to ensure project success?

Remote engineering teams commonly use a combination of collaboration tools like Slack, Jira, and GitHub to stay connected and manage projects efficiently. Regular virtual stand-ups, sprint planning meetings, and code reviews help maintain alignment and transparency among team members. Clear documentation and proactive communication are essential to overcome time zone differences and prevent misunderstandings. Most teams also establish shared coding standards and utilize version control to streamline contributions from multiple engineers working remotely.

What is the difference between Remote Engineering vs Remote Software Developer?

AspectRemote EngineeringRemote Software Developer
Required CredentialsBachelor's in Engineering, relevant certificationsBachelor's in Computer Science or related field, coding certifications
Work EnvironmentDesign, testing, and overseeing engineering projects remotelyWriting, testing, and deploying software remotely
Employer & Industry UsageEngineering firms, manufacturing, infrastructureTech companies, startups, software firms
Search & Comparison IntentUnderstanding engineering roles vs software roles remotely

Remote Engineering involves designing and managing engineering projects remotely, often requiring technical certifications and a background in engineering disciplines. Remote Software Developers focus on coding and software deployment from a remote location, typically with programming certifications. While both roles can be performed remotely, Remote Engineering emphasizes project oversight and technical engineering tasks, whereas Remote Software Development centers on software creation and maintenance.
